The red wine Grand Evec, vintage 2020 from the winery St. Jodern Kellerei has been rated in 2023 by Benjamin Herzog & Dominik Vombach with 89 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Pinot Noir from the region Valais in Switzerland.
Tasting Notes
Warm fruity bouquet with notes of raspberry, cherry and plum. Some mocha and spicy notes. Full-bodied and deep on the palate with soft acidity, intense fruit and slightly noticeable tannins. Long finish.
